Enhance Your iOS Home Screen Experience with Widgets: A Guide to Speedy Access and Task Management

Widgets are like little powerhouses on your iOS home screen, giving you instant access to information and letting you manage tasks without even opening an app. They’re like tiny versions of your favorite apps, always within reach.

With widgets, you can:

  • Stay on top of the latest news without having to open your browser.
  • Check your calendar and never miss an appointment again.
  • Track your fitness goals without even touching your fitness app.
  • Control your smart home devices right from your home screen.

And the best part? You can customize your home screen with widgets to suit your needs perfectly. Want to see the weather forecast every time you unlock your phone? No problem! Want quick access to your email? Done!

Here’s how to add widgets to your iOS home screen:

  1. Long-press an empty space on your home screen.
  2. Tap the “+” button in the top left corner.
  3. Scroll through the list of available widgets and tap the one you want.
  4. Choose the size of the widget and tap Add Widget.

You can also rearrange widgets by long-pressing them and dragging them to a different location. To remove a widget, simply long-press on it and tap Remove Widget.

Additional Accessibility Settings: Empowering iOS Users with Disabilities

In the realm of smartphones, where the home screen serves as the gateway to all our digital adventures, accessibility takes center stage for those with diverse needs. iOS, the operating system powering Apple devices, goes above and beyond to offer a suite of features that cater to individuals with disabilities.

VoiceOver, the first of these accessibility wonders, transforms your iOS device into a talking companion. It narrates every tap, swipe, and button press, providing a rich tapestry of auditory feedback for visually impaired users. With a flick of the switch, you can unleash the power of this virtual assistant to guide you through your digital landscape.

Next up is the Accessibility Shortcut, a handy tool that empowers you to toggle essential accessibility features with a simple triple-click of the side button. Need to quickly adjust the font size or invert the colors on the screen? Boom! Accessibility Shortcut has got you covered.

Finally, for those who experience motion sensitivity, Reduce Motion grants you the power to tone down animations and other motion effects on your device. With this feature enabled, you can enjoy a smoother, less distracting user experience that won’t trigger any unwanted reactions.

iOS’s commitment to accessibility goes beyond these three core features, encompassing a wide range of settings that can be tailored to individual needs. Enhance the contrast of colors, magnify the display, or even customize haptic feedback – the possibilities are endless.
